경로 최적화 모델: 효율성 극대화를 위한 지능형 솔루션

경로 최적화 모델: 효율성 극대화를 위한 지능형 솔루션

서론: 효율적인 경로, 성공적인 사업의 시작

시간은 돈이다. 특히 물류, 배송, 운송 분야에서 시간은 곧 비용과 직결됩니다. 효율적인 경로 계획은 운송 비용 절감, 배송 시간 단축, 고객 만족도 향상으로 이어지는 핵심 요소입니다. 이러한 목표를 달성하기 위해 등장한 것이 바로 경로 최적화 모델입니다. 경로 최적화 모델은 복잡한 경로 계획 문제를 해결하고 최적의 경로를 찾아내는 지능형 솔루션으로, 다양한 산업 분야에서 활용되며 효율성 혁신을 이끌어내고 있습니다.

1, 경로 최적화 모델의 개요

경로 최적화 모델은 주어진 제약 조건 하에서 가장 효율적인 경로를 찾는 데 목표를 두고 있습니다. 이는 운송 수단, 배송 품목, 시간 제약, 도로 상황 등 다양한 변수를 고려하여 최적의 경로를 계산하는 과정을 포함합니다. 예를 들어, 특정 지역에 여러 개의 배송 지점이 있을 때, 가장 빠른 시간 안에 모든 지점을 방문하는 경로를 찾는 것이 목표가 될 수 있습니다.

1.1 경로 최적화 모델의 필요성

경쟁이 심화되는 시장 환경에서 비용 절감과 효율성 향상은 생존을 위한 필수 요소입니다. 경로 최적화 모델은 다음과 같은 중요한 이점을 제공하여 기업의 경쟁력을 강화합니다.

  • 운송 비용 절감: 최적화된 경로를 통해 연료 소비, 운송 시간, 인건비 등을 효과적으로 절감할 수 있습니다.
  • 배송 시간 단축: 정확한 경로 계획은 불필요한 이동 시간을 줄이고, 빠른 배송을 가능하게 합니다.
  • 고객 만족도 향상: 신속하고 정확한 배송은 고객 만족도를 높이고, 고객 로열티를 향상시킵니다.
  • 운영 효율성 증대: 경로 최적화는 운송 자원을 효율적으로 관리하고, 운영 효율성을 높이는 데 기여합니다.

1.2 경로 최적화 모델의 활용 분야

경로 최적화 모델은 다양한 산업 분야에서 활용되고 있습니다. 특히 물류, 배송, 운송, 택배, 음식 배달, 콜택시 등 이동 경로를 계획하는 데 필수적인 역할을 합니다. 또한, 서비스 직원, 영업 사원, 검침원 등의 이동 경로를 최적화하여 업무 효율성을 높이는 데도 활용됩니다.

2, 경로 최적화 모델의 종류

경로 최적화 모델은 문제 유형, 알고리즘, 적용 분야에 따라 다양한 종류로 구분됩니다. 대표적인 경로 최적화 모델의 종류는 다음과 같습니다.

  • 최단 경로 문제 (Shortest Path Problem): 두 지점 사이의 가장 짧은 경로를 찾는 문제입니다. 다익스트라 알고리즘, 벨만-포드 알고리즘 등이 대표적인 최단 경로 문제 해결 알고리즘입니다.
  • 여행 세일즈맨 문제 (Traveling Salesman Problem): 여러 도시를 한 번씩 방문하여 출발 도시로 돌아오는 가장 짧은 경로를 찾는 문제입니다. 이 문제는 NP-난해 문제로 알려져 있으며, 정확한 해결책을 찾기 어렵기 때문에 근사 알고리즘이나 휴리스틱 알고리즘을 사용합니다.
  • 차량 경로 문제 (Vehicle Routing Problem): 여러 지점을 방문하여 각 지점에 상품을 배송하는데, 차량 용량, 시간 제약, 운송 비용 등을 고려하여 최적의 경로를 찾는 문제입니다.
  • 자원 배분 문제 (Resource Allocation Problem): 제한된 자원을 가장 효율적으로 배분하여 목표를 달성하는 문제입니다.
  • 선형 계획법 (Linear Programming): 제약 조건 하에서 선형 함수를 최적화하는 문제입니다. 경로 최적화 문제를 선형 계획법으로 모델링할 수 있으며, 솔버를 사용하여 최적 해를 구할 수 있습니다.

3, 경로 최적화 모델의 구현 및 적용

경로 최적화 모델을 구현하고 적용하기 위해서는 다음과 같은 단계를 거치게 됩니다.

  1. 문제 정의: 최적화하고자 하는 경로 문제의 목표, 제약 조건, 변수 등을 명확하게 정의합니다.
  2. 모델링: 문제를 수학적으로 모델링합니다.
  3. 알고리즘 선택: 문제 유형에 적합한 알고리즘을 선택합니다.
  4. 데이터 수집 및 처리: 경로 최적화 모델에 필요한 데이터를 수집하고, 처리합니다.
  5. 모델 실행 및 최적 해 찾기: 모델을 실행하여 최적의 경로를 찾습니다.
  6. 결과 분석 및 검증: 최적 해 결과를 분석하고, 실제 적용 가능성을 검증합니다.
  7. 모델 업데이트 및 개선: 필요에 따라 모델을 업데이트하고 개선합니다.

3.1 경로 최적화 모델 구현을 위한 도구

경로 최적화 모델을 구현하는 데 사용되는 다양한 도구가 있습니다.

  • 프로그래밍 언어: Python, Java, C++ 등의 프로그래밍 언어를 사용하여 경로 최적화 알고리즘을 구현할 수 있습니다.
  • 오픈 소스 라이브러리: OR-Tools, Google Maps Platform, OptaPlanner 등 다양한 오픈 소스 라이브러리를 사용하여 경로 최적화 문제를 해결할 수 있습니다.
  • 상용 소프트웨어: Oracle Transportation Management, SAP Transportation Management, JDA Transportation Management 등의 상용 소프트웨어는 경로 최적화 기능을 제공합니다.

4, 경로 최적화 모델의 장점 및 한계

경로 최적화 모델은 시간과 비용 효율성을 향상시키는 강력한 도구이지만, 다음과 같은 장점과 한계를 가지고 있습니다.

4.1 장점

  • 시간 단축: 최적의 경로를 통해 불필요한 이동 시간을 줄여 업무 효율성을 높입니다.
  • 비용 절감: 연료 소비, 운송 시간, 인건비 등을 줄여 비용을 절감합니다.
  • 생산성 향상: 최적화된 경로는 운송 자원을 효율적으로 활용하여 생산성을 향상시킵니다.
  • 고객 만족도 향상: 빠르고 정확한 배송을 통해 고객 만족도를 높입니다.

4.2 한계

  • 데이터 의존성: 정확한 데이터가 필수적이며, 데이터 오류는 모델의 정확성을 떨어뜨릴 수 있습니다.
  • 모델 복잡성: 복잡한 알고리즘을 사용하는 모델의 경우, 구현 및 관리가 어려울 수 있습니다.
  • 현실 제약 조건 반영: 모델에 실제 운송 환경의 제약 조건을 반영하는 데 어려움이 있을 수 있습니다.
  • 예측 불가능한 상황: 갑작스러운 교통 체증, 사고 등 예측 불가능한 상황에 대한 대응이 어려울 수 있습니다.

5, 경로 최적화 모델의 미래 전망

AI, 머신러닝 기술의 발전과 함께 경로 최적화 모델은 더욱 정교하고 지능적으로 발전하고 있습니다. 앞으로 다음과 같은 방향으로 발전할 것으로 예상됩니다.

  • 실시간 교통 정보 반영: 실시간 교통 정보를 활용하여 예측 불가능한 상황에 대응하고, 더